Web27 jul. 2024 · The fastest meteoroids travel through the solar system at a speed of around 42 kilometers (26 miles) per second. Many meteoroids are formed from the collision of asteroids, which orbit the sun between the paths of Mars and Jupiter in a region called the asteroid belt. WebMeteoroids less than a few hundred micrometres across—i.e., interplanetary dust particles —come to Earth from the asteroid belt via a rather different mechanism than the larger ones. Interaction with solar radiation causes them to spiral into Earth-crossing orbits from the asteroid belt through a process called Poynting-Robertson drag.
